What is Lavender Indigo Color?
Lavender Indigo has the hex code #503E75. The equivalent RGB values are (80, 62, 117), which means it is composed of
31% red, 24% green and 45% blue. The CMYK color codes, used in printers, are C:32 M:47 Y:0 K:54. In the HSV/HSB scale, Lavender Indigo has a hue of 260°, 47% saturation and a brightness value of 46%.
Details of other color codes including equivalent web safe and HTML & CSS colors are given in the table below. Also listed are the closest Pantone® (PMS) and RAL colors.
Lavender Indigo is not part of the web colors list and, therefore, cannot be used by name in HTML and CSS code. The best way to apply the color to a web page is to put in its hex, RGB or HSL values. Please also note that the Lavender Indigo CMYK numbers mentioned on this page are only approximations and have been calculated from the hex code using well-known formulae.

Lavender Indigo Color Palettes
Complementary Palette
The complement of Lavender Indigo is Mustard Green with the hex code #63753E. Complementary colors are those found at the opposite ends of the color wheel. Thus, as per the RGB system, the best contrast to #503E75 color is offered by #63753E. The complementary color palette is easiest to use and work with. Studies have shown that contrasting color palette is the best way to grab a viewer's attention.
Analogous Palette
The analogous colors of Lavender Indigo (#503E75) are Maximum Purple (#6C3E75) and Police Blue (#3E4875). In the RGB color wheel, these two analogous colors occur to the right and left of Lavender Indigo with a 30° separation on either side. An analogous color palette is extremely soothing to the eyes and works wonders if your main color is soft or pastel.
Split-Complementary Palette
As per the RGB color wheel, the split-complementary colors of Lavender Indigo (#503E75) are #756C3E (Boy Red) and #48753E (Fern Green). A split-complementary color palette consists of the main color along with those on either side (30°) of the complementary color. Based on our research, usage of split-complementary palettes is on the rise online, especially in graphics and web sites designs. It may be because it is not as contrasting as the complementary color palette and, hence, results in a combination which is pleasant to the eyes.
Triadic Palette
Lavender Indigo triadic color palette has three colors each of which is separated by 120° in the RGB wheel. Thus, #75503E (Mud) and #3E7550 (Amazon) along with #503E75 create a stunning and beautiful triadic palette with the maximum variation in hue and, therefore, offering the best possible contrast when taken together.
Tetradic Palette
The tetradic palette of Lavender Indigo has four colors - #75503E (Mud), #63753E (Mustard Green) and #3E6375 (Deep Space Sparkle) in addition to the base color (#503E75). A tetradic color palette is complex and, in most cases, should not be used off-the-shelf. We suggest tweaking the colors slightly to achieve desired results.
Square Palette
Lavender Indigo square color palette has #753E48 (Deep Coffee), #63753E (Mustard Green) and #3E756C (Hooker's Green). Quite like triadic, the hues in a square palette are at the maximum distance from each other, which is 90°.
Note: For several colors purposes, a square palette may look much better than the tetrad color palette.
